Transaction d9942d609338554572927d8ae5dd5ea1ac2809c7683217c7e9bb6944fbf6a1c6
1 Input
1 Output
-
d9942d609338554572927d8ae5dd5ea1ac2809c7683217c7e9bb6944fbf6a1c6:0
- value
- 31339662
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dd45c1215c89e4e8d8f34fd4a004ccb3b36cbdb
- address
- bc1qhh29cys4ez0yarv0xn755qzvevandj7mahkdyz